Total Care Animal Hospital in Prosper, TX, is seeking a receptionist to serve as the Director of First Impressions and Care Coordination. You will greet clients, manage appointments, handle payments, and help educate families on preventive care in a supportive, collaborative, veterinary setting.
You'll work with a team of six veterinarians and staff, supporting compassionate care through strong communication, organization, and customer service.
